The Importance of Verbs in Language
Verbs are often considered the most crucial part of speech because they describe the actions, occurrences, or states of being within a sentence. Without verbs, sentences would lack clarity and meaning. For example:
- She runs every morning.
- The cake baked quickly.
- They are happy.
In each case, the verb provides essential information about what is happening or the state of the subject.

Types of Verbs to Include in a PDF List
A comprehensive PDF list of verbs should cover various categories to provide a well-rounded resource:
1. Action Verbs
Describe physical or mental actions. Examples include:
- run
- jump
- think
- write
- explore
2. Linking Verbs
Connect the subject to additional information. Common linking verbs:
- be
- seem
- become
- appear
- feel
3. Auxiliary (Helping) Verbs
Support main verbs to form different tenses, moods, or voices:
- am
- is
- have
- do
- will
4. Modal Verbs
Express necessity, possibility, permission, or ability:
- can
- may
- must
- should
- would
5. Irregular Verbs
Verbs that do not follow the standard past tense pattern:
- go – went – gone
- buy – bought – bought
- see – saw – seen
- take – took – taken
